PRAYER; This writ petition has been filed under Article 226 of Constitution of India, to issue a writ of Mandamus directing the respondents to issue site visit certificate to the petitioner as per the application of the petitioner dated 12.11.2025 in e-tender notice No. 44 CE/ DO2025- 26 / date 3.11.2025 on the file of the 1st respondent.
For Petitioner(s): Mr.V.Elangovan For Respondent: Mrs.S.Anitha, SGP
ORDER
This writ petition has been filed seeking a direction to the respondents to issue site visit certificate to the petitioner as per the application of the petitioner dated 12.11.2025 in e-tender notice No. 44 CE/ DO2025- 26 / date 3.11.2025 on the file of the 1st respondent.
2. It is the case of the petitioner that the first respondent issued Tender Notification in E-tender notice dated 03.11.2025 regarding the construction of class rooms and many other constructions in the Government Polytechnic and Engineering and Arts Colleges situated in many districts of Tamil Nadu including Vellore District. The conditions in the above tender notification is that the tender should obtain site visit certificate from the concerned Executive Engineer and for that the tender would file an application before the concerned Executive Engineer on or before 24.11.2025. the petitioner made an application on 12.11.2025 and approached the second respondent and requested to make arrangement to visit the site and issue site visit certificate. However, no arrangement has been made to visit the site and issue site visit certificate till date. Hence, the present writ petition.
3. The learned counsel for the petitioner submitted that the second respondent being a public authority, who is duty-bound to process the application within the prescribed time-lines. The last date for submitting the application is 24.11.2025. Therefore, this Court may direct the second respondent to issue work site inspection certificate to the petitioner by today itself.
4. The learned Special Government Pleader submitted that the certificates will be issued to the petitioner by today itself during the office hours.
5. Heard the leaned counsel for the petitioner and the learned Special Government Pleader for the respondents and perused the materials available on record.
6. Considering the fact and circumstances of the case and in view of the limited request sought for by the petitioner, this Court directs the second respondent to issue work site inspection certificate to the petitioner by today itself before 5.00 P.M. The petitioner shall collect the same during office hours.
7. With the above directions, the writ petition is disposed. No costs.
Consequently, connected miscellaneous petition is closed.
